You're using about 3ppm daily of chlorine which seems a little higher than normal but I would not call it excessive.
AS I'm sure your know. reducing your Alk requires fairly low pH, (7.0) So I'd increase the acid dosage to keep it down there. Then, of course, aerate and re-add acid to get the pH back down in that 7.0 range.
Sounds like you're on your way....you'll really enjoy Ben's kit....everything gets much easier (including the Calcium test which looks a little suspect...unless you filled with a water softener)

It may take a little more acid to reduce the PH with high ALK. Put in the quart, then test about an hour later with the pump running to circulate OR brush it around - if no effect add a little more. You don't have to wait until the next day.
